It works very well. Used it several times with good results in that it quitens down the top end tap you get from too long an oil change interval.
It is lifter treatment. Very specific product. The fact it hasn't worked on Tunnies car means the problem is not to do with goop blocking the lifter oil ways. So the logic is, his issue lies elsewhere, not that wynns LT doesn't work. If that makes sense...?
-
I agree, it works if thats the problem.
Works best by changing the oil, then putting it in and leaving in for 3k miles.
